This year's BMF All-Industry Conference began in style this morning, as John Newcomb, managing director of the Builders' Merchants Federation, welcomed delegates to Vilamoura in Portugal's Algarve region.

The theme of this year's Conference, 'Fit for the Future', was chosen to incorporate and discuss three key issues: focus, innovation and teamwork, and Mr Newcomb outlined how the BMF itself is living up to those values as it looks to what lies ahead.

The Federation has gone through a huge change in the past 12 months, under its new mission statement that the BMF should be a "fully inclusive Federation that is the authoritative voice of the merchant industry".

To achieve that end the BMF has created a new website, new literature, moved from its London headquarters to new purpose-built offices in Coventry, and has employed two new regional managers.

All these changes have, Mr Newcomb believes, already had a positive effect. For the first time in 10 years the BMF's overall membership has grown, and the Federation now has 336 member companies.

Two new merchants, Beatsons and EH Smith, join the BMF officially on the 1 July.

Looking to the future, Mr Newcomb said the BMF will continue to invest in its people, with more new staff joining during June and July. He also said he was hopeful that a fourth regional manager could be recruited at the end of the year, if membership continues to grow.

The BMF is also keen to continue to build relationships with other key industry associations including NMBS, Unimer, NBG and the CBA, among others.

Mr Newcomb also announced a new joint partnership with IBC, where a new group membership deal will add up to 100 new merchant members to the BMF by the end of the year.

A complete package of new member services will be launching soon, with merchant industry market research being carried out by research company GfK exclusively for BMF customers, and the BMF's new Trade Credit Guarantee Scheme being made available on 1 July.
